Sec. 151.9  Immediate transportation entry delivered outside port limits.

    When merchandise covered by an immediate transportation entry has 
been authorized by the port director to be delivered to a place outside 
a port of entry as provided for in Sec. 18.11(c) of this chapter, the 
provisions of Sec. 151.7 shall be complied with to the same extent as if 
the merchandise had been delivered to the port of entry, and then 
authorized to be examined elsewhere than at the public stores, wharf, or 
other place under the control of Customs.
